Skip To Main Content
backBack to Search

Middle Automation Tester in JavaScript

Automated Testing in JS, Amazon Web Services
warning.png
Sorry, this position is no longer available

We are looking for a Middle Automation Tester with 2+ years of relevant work experience in JavaScript to join our remote team. As a Middle Automation Tester, you will be responsible for creating and executing automated tests to ensure the quality of our web applications. You will work closely with our development team to identify and report bugs and issues in a timely and efficient manner.

Responsibilities
  • Develop and maintain automated test scripts for UI and API testing
  • Collaborate with developers and product owners to ensure that user stories, acceptance criteria, and other requirements are well defined and testable
  • Participate in test planning and strategy discussions, and provide input on testability, quality, and performance
  • Execute automated tests and analyze test results to identify defects, and work with the development team to ensure timely resolution of issues
  • Continuously evaluate and improve our testing processes, tools, and frameworks to optimize the efficiency and effectiveness of our automated testing efforts
Requirements
  • 2+ years of relevant work experience in JS automation testing
  • Strong experience with JavaScript programming language and related technologies
  • Hands-on experience with UI test automation using Selenium WebDriver and/or Protractor and/or WebdriverIO and/or Cypress and/or Puppeteer, and/or API test automation using SuperTest and/or Jest and/or Mocha
  • Experience with test frameworks such as Protractor, WebdriverIO, Cypress, Mocha, Jest, Jasmine, and Puppeteer
  • Familiarity with cloud technologies, particularly AWS
  • B2+ level of English language proficiency
Nice to have
  • Familiarity with Node.js
  • Experience with build tools such as npm and yarn
  • Knowledge of loggers such as Log4js and Winston
  • Experience with code analysis tools such as SonarQube, eslint, and istanbul
  • Understanding of databases such as SQL and noSQL
Benefits
  • International projects with top brands
  • Work with global teams of highly skilled, diverse peers
  • Healthcare benefits
  • Employee financial programs
  • Paid time off and sick leave
  • Upskilling, reskilling and certification courses
  • Unlimited access to the LinkedIn Learning library and 22,000+ courses
  • Global career opportunities
  • Volunteer and community involvement opportunities
  • EPAM Employee Groups
  • Award-winning culture recognized by Glassdoor, Newsweek and LinkedIn

These jobs are for you